Helios Balanced Advantage Fund is an open-ended Dynamic Asset Allocation or Balanced Advantage scheme from Helios Mutual Fund managing ₹291 crore (as of 30 Jun 2026). Its Direct-plan NAV is ₹12.1 as of 21 Aug 2026. The expense ratio is 1.24% a year. Managed by Alok Bahl. This page is factual data only — it carries no rating and no recommendation.

Whole-portfolio split, as of 30 Jun 2026. Equity here is the NET position: this fund holds shares and sells futures against them, so the two largely cancel. The holdings below are gross, before that offset.

Rows marked derivative are futures positions held against the shares listed beside them. A stock and its future largely cancel, so do not add the two together. Exposure figures are gross: funds that use derivatives (arbitrage, hedged books) hold offsetting positions, so concentration and turnover can read above 100%.
